Tree Fertilization - Is it necessary?

 Should you fertilize your trees?  If so, when should you?

Out of sight, out of mind?  Did you know that the majority of tree health problems actually begin with the half of the tree you don't see - the roots and soil ecosystem.  Many people believe they are taking care of their trees' fertilization needs when they are fertilizing their lawn.  See how this is a myth, not a truth, and what is actually needed to properly care for your trees
